Perguntas sobre 'grep'

grep é um utilitário de linha de comando usado para pesquisar texto.
0
respostas

Obtendo um intervalo de linhas entre timestamps de / var / log / messages

Eu quero obter todas as linhas entre dois timestamps de / var / log / messages. Eu só tenho hora de início que eu forneço ao meu script como entrada. O roteiro deveria me pegar todas as linhas até o dia seguinte como saída. Eu tentei isso - s...
10.11.2017 / 09:17
5
respostas

Encontre arquivos que contenham várias palavras-chave em qualquer lugar do arquivo

Estou procurando uma maneira de listar todos os arquivos em um diretório que contenha o conjunto completo de palavras-chave que estou procurando, em qualquer lugar do arquivo. Portanto, as palavras-chave não precisam aparecer na mesma linha....
30.06.2016 / 09:44
2
respostas

Como posso atribuir a saída de um comando a uma variável shell?

Eu quero atribuir o resultado de uma expressão a uma variável e concatená-la com uma string, depois ecoá-la. Aqui está o que eu tenho: #!/bin/bash cd ~/Desktop; thefile= ls -t -U | grep -m 1 "Screen Shot"; echo "Most recent screenshot is: "$t...
03.07.2011 / 21:15
2
respostas

grep padrão de pesquisa do arquivo contendo lista de padrões, gravação do resultado de cada padrão em arquivos individuais

Eu tenho um diretório contendo cds diários para o mês. Eu preciso pesquisar todos os cds para obter uma lista de números ph e gravar o resultado em arquivos individuais para cada padrão. Atualmente estou usando o comando abaixo manualmente pa...
12.10.2017 / 02:29
1
resposta

Como obter valor em branco na variável no shell script?

Eu peguei duas variáveis no comando grep para pesquisar no arquivo. O usuário está apenas colocando um e pressionando enter na segunda variável, o erro é lançado. Eu quero definir o valor vazio na segunda variável se o usuário não inserir...
13.10.2017 / 09:06
1
resposta

Como aplicar padrões não consecutivos ao grep

Como aplicar padrões não consecutivos ao grep ... Eu corro este comando. grep -B 1 -A 2 "field-2-value" inputFile.txt |grep -v "field-3" que produz essas 4 saídas. [field-1]xxx[/field-1] [field-2]field-2-value[/field-2] [fi...
11.08.2017 / 16:06
0
respostas

O que faz com que o logcheck ocupe 100% da carga da CPU?

Portanto, vários processos (co por cento) de grep do usuário logcheck estão ocupando 100% da minha CPU há algum tempo. Como posso descobrir o que está causando isso e como posso corrigi-lo sem matar o processo como desejo que o logcheck se...
06.08.2017 / 20:33
2
respostas

correspondência de padrões grep

A seguinte instrução sempre retorna 1 quando estou esperando que ela retorne 0: echo "ACI123456777-001-20170701.pdf" | grep -e "^ACI([0-9]{9})-([0-9]{3})-([0-9]{8}).pdf$"     
08.08.2017 / 02:51
0
respostas

Procurar por um Word e substituí-lo em todo o arquivo usando Egrep [duplicado]

Como pesquiso um arquivo inteiro para uma palavra e a substituo por outra palavra usando o egrep?     
26.06.2017 / 21:22
0
respostas

Saída Todas as linhas Exceto para as Linhas Contendo o Padrão especificado [closed]

estou tentando fazer com que este comando funcione no macOS Sierra e não estou tendo muita sorte. basicamente o que eu quero fazer é ter o terminal echo em todas as linhas, exceto aquelas que contêm um certo padrão de texto e, finalmente, salvá-...
27.06.2017 / 07:15